MySQL<基本>
MySQL
MySQLとは …
Oracle社から販売されているリレーショナル・データモデルに基づいて作成されたデータベース管理システム(DBMS:Database Management System)のこと
オープンソースで開発されており、無償で提供されている
データベース(Database)とは…
広義の意味でのデータベースは、「データの貯蔵庫」を指す
IT分野では、DBMSのことを指す
DBMSとは…
データベースを管理するためのアプリケーションのこと
DBMSの基本的な操作"CRUD"とは…
作業名 | 内容 | MySQL内での具体的な文 |
---|---|---|
CREATE | 新しいデータの追加 | CREATE・INSERT |
READ | 既存データを検索する | SELECT |
UPDATE | 既存データを変更する | UPDARE |
DELETE | 既存データを削除する | DELETE |
リレーショナル・データベースとは…
①二次元の表(テーブル)を扱う
②テーブルはデータ重複なく整合的である(=正規化されている)
③テーブル同士に関連を持たせて結合(ジョイン)することができる
④SQL(Structured Query System)という専門言語を用いて操作する
*1:一連のデータ処理の流れをひとまとめにした単位のこと